Quoting nn hust <nzjem...@gmail.com> from ml.softs.gtk-gnutella.devel: :If I want to make more clients to connect to me£¬can I broadcast udp pong :message with my own address within the message making more client know my :address£¿
This is not the way it works: by running gtk-gnutella a long time, you'll eventually become part of other client's hostcache and you will get incoming connections. When bootstrapping, what matter is getting outbound connections and that is assurred by the global host caches. Once you have bootstrapped though, and know hosts in your own hostcache, you won't need to rely on the global host caches.
